Tuition Information Below are the average, estimated costs for non-resident students attending West Texas A&M University. These cost are used when issuing an I-20 form for the visa interview. Students are required to meet both academic and financial requirements before an I-20 can be issued. Students receiving a WTAMU scholarship award of $1,000 or more per academic year will pay the resident tuition cost for that year. The academic year contains two long semesters (August - May) and two summer terms (June-Aug). | Fall 2009/Spring 2010 (9 months) | Bachelors | Masters | | (Aug - May) | (15 credits per semester) | (9 credits per semester) | | Tuition/Fees | 14,202 | 9,490 | | Room/Board | 5,616 | 5,616 | | Books/Supplies | 800 | 800 | | Health Insurance | 600 | 600 | | Personal | 1,125 | 1,125 | | TOTAL | 22,343 | 17,631 | | | Summer 2010 | Bachelors | Masters | | (June-Aug) | (6 credits) | (6 credits) | | Tuition/Fees | 3,222 | 3,342 | | Room/Board | 1,899 | 1,899. | | Books/Supplies | 175 | 175 | | Health Insurance | 150 | 150 | | Personal | 375 | 375 | | TOTAL | 5,821 | 5,941 | | | ESLI 2009-2010 | Fall/Spring | Summer (10 weeks) | | Tuition/Fees | 10,128 | 4,938 | | Books | 400 | 200 | | Room | 2,843 | 943 | | Board | 2,773 | 956 | | Health Insurance | 450 | 150 | | Personal | 1,125 | 375 | | TOTAL | 17,720 | 7,562 | |
